Rail safety threatened as vandals target Lagos–Ibadan train signal systems — NRC

The Nigerian Railway Corporation has raised concerns over the vandalisation of critical signalling equipment along the Lagos-Ibadan Standard Gauge corridor, specifically between Agege and Agbado stations.

This was contained in a statement signed by the Chief Public Relations Officer of the NRC, Callistus Unyimadu, on Wednesday.

A few weeks ago, the Nigeria Safety Investigation Bureau, through its report on the recent accident on the Abuja-Kaduna corridor, raised alarm over the deteriorated state of the NRC infrastructure in that area.

Over the years, the corporation has complained of various stages of vandalism, ranging from rail tracks to signal equipment, among others by scavengers.

In its statement, the corporation revealed that unidentified individuals tampered with essential signalling infrastructure.

The damage includes the removal of signal machine cap protectors and the severing of connection cables on Switch Point Machine No. 2. The incident was uncovered during a routine inspection.

Unyimadu described the act as a deliberate sabotage of national infrastructure, highlighting its potential to compromise passenger and staff safety.

Despite the damage, the Corporation confirmed that train operations on the Lagos-Ibadan route remain unaffected.

Security agencies have been alerted to investigate and bring the perpetrators to justice.

The statement partly reads, “The Corporation strongly condemns these acts of sabotage against national infrastructure, stressing that such actions not only disrupt smooth train operations but also pose serious safety risks to both passengers and railway staff. However, NRC assures the general public that train movement on the Lagos-lbadan corridor was not obstructed and operations have continued without interruption.

“Security agencies have been notified to investigate and apprehend those responsible.”

Reaffirming its dedication to safe and reliable rail services, the NRC urged residents and communities along railway lines to stay alert and report any suspicious activity near railway facilities.
